Peshawar and Karachi Bar Associations Oppose Ad Hoc Judge Appointments

The Peshawar High Court Bar Association and Karachi Bar Association have strongly condemned the proposed appointment of ad hoc judges to the Supreme Court of Pakistan, arguing there is no urgent need for such appointments. Judicial Commission of Pakistan Considers Appointment of Four Ad Hoc Judges to Address Case Backlog

On July 12th, the Judicial Commission of Pakistan (JCP) issued a notice for the appointment of four ad hoc judges from among retired justices, aiming to tackle the substantial backlog of 54,000 pending cases in the Supreme Court. Supreme Court restores the Islamic Principle of Marriages in Iddat Case against Political Victimization

  In a landmark decision, the Supreme Court of Pakistan has acquitted former Prime Minister Imran Khan and his wife Bushra Bibi in a case concerning their alleged unlawful marriage. Supreme Court Permits Lahore High Court Bar Association and Lahore District Bar Association to Join Military Court Case as Impleaders

ISLAMABAD: In a notable decision, the Supreme Court has permitted the Lahore High Court Bar Association (LHCBA) and the Lahore District Bar Association (LBA) to be impleaded in the ongoing military court case. Karachi University Declares LLB Degree of Justice Tariq Mehmood Jahangiri Fake

In a significant development, Karachi University has declared the LLB degree of Justice Tariq Mehmood Jahangiri of the Islamabad High Court as fake.
